About the Producer Léopold Gourmel
Léopold Gourmel cognacs are named after the grandfather of the house's founder Pierre Voisin, who wanted to pay tribute to his ancestor who was a wine-grower and saddler on Ile de Ré in the 19th century. The estate is today located in Fins Bois, one of the largest crus in the appellation, surrounding Grande Champagne, Petite Champagne and Les Borderies. The wines are aged on their lees before being distilled according to the house's unique style. The cognacs are then aged in century-old fine grain casks before being bottled without chill-filtration or colouring.
